In a solid 'AB' having NaCl structure, 'A' atoms occupy the corners of the cubic unit cell. If all the face-centred atoms along one of the axes are removed,then the resultant stiochiometry of the solid is

A

`AB_(2)`

B

`A_(2)B`

C

`A_(4) B_(3)`

D

`A_(3)B_(4)`

Text Solution

Verified by Experts

The correct Answer is:
D

No. of atoms (A) on the corners = 8
No. of atoms (A) on the face centres = 6
Removing face centred atoms along one of the axes means removal of 2A atoms so that
No. of A atoms per unit cell
`= 8 xx ( 1)/( 8 ) + 4 xx ( 1)/( 2) = 3 `
No. of B atoms per unit cell in NaCl type structure=4. Formula = `A_(3) B_(4)`
